Molecular Biology is the 366th most popular major in the country with 1,424 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across Florida, there were 16 molecular biology gra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 16 molecular biology gra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,173 and $25,318 respectively.

Top 2 Best Value Bachelor’s Degree Colleges for Molecular Biology in Florida (With Aid)

#1

Stetson University

DeLand, Florida
#1 in overall quality

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Molecular Biology Schools for a Bachelor’s in Florida For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, Stetson University landed the #1 spot on the list. DeLand, Florida is the setting for this small institution of higher learning. The private not-for-profit school handed out bachelors’s molecular biology degrees to 15 students in 2019-2020.

Stetson also took the #1 spot in our “Best Molecular Biology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Florida” ranking. The yearly cost to attend Stetson is $23,568 for florida bachelor’s degree molecular biology students with aid.

The school has an impressive student loan default rate. It’s only 4.3%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.

#2

Florida Institute of Technology

Melbourne, Florida
#2 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Florida Institute of Technology.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Molecular Biology Schools for a Bachelor’s in Florida For Those Getting Aid list. Located in Melbourne, Florida, this medium-sized private not-for-profit school awarded 1 degrees to qualified bachelors’s molecular biology students in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at Florida Tech, the school also landed the #2 spot in our “Best Molecular Biology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Florida” ranking. The yearly cost to attend Florida Institute of Technology is $31,097 for florida bachelor’s degree molecular biology students with aid.
